Richard Gregg is a Professor in Healthcare Administration at Suffolk University with over 40 years' experience in healthcare management and academia. He served as Interim CEO of Community Health Programs (2022-2023) and previously as Director/CEO of Kripalu Center for Yoga & Health. At Suffolk since 2001, he developed the Healthcare Internship Program, Mentor Program, Travel Seminar, and Distinguished Guest Lecture Series.
His research focuses on:
- Strategic management in healthcare organizations
- Leadership development and organizational change
- Innovation in healthcare delivery systems
- Policy implementation and community health programs
As an environmental activist, he led the 'Idle-Free' movement resulting in Massachusetts' anti-idling legislation (2008). His honors include multiple teaching awards and recognition for environmental advocacy.
